Disc Refiners: Utilize rotating discs to apply mechanical energy to pulp fibers, enhancing fiber bonding and improving paper strength.
Conical Refiners: Employ a conical design to refine pulp, offering uniform treatment and energy efficiency.
Double Disc Refiners: Feature two refining zones, enabling higher throughput and consistent fiber treatment.

By Application:
Mechanical Pulping: High consistency refiners are integral in producing mechanical pulp, where they facilitate fiber separation and fibrillation, crucial for paper strength and quality.
Chemical Pulping: In chemical pulping processes, these refiners aid in enhancing fiber bonding, improving the final paper product's properties.
Recycled Fiber Processing: They play a vital role in processing recycled fibers, helping to restore fiber quality and strength.
